Bright medium deep purple colour. Spicy, warm, plum-apple nose with some olive-sandalwood notes. Dry, medium bodied, slightly spicy, faintly tart, tangy, dried plum-apple flavours with a very crisp, sandalwood-tinged, minerally finish. This Sicilian Nero d’Avola has 14% alcohol and seems much drier that the LCBO’s 9 g/L residual sugar. Has lot number L2801218 on the back label. Would pair well with a spicy, pepperoni pizza. |

TASTING NOTE: A polished, refined nero d'avola with blackberries, black olives and blueberries. Hints of stones. Fullbodied with a nicely formed palate and a long, linear finish. A cooler style, compared with the often jammy rendition of this grape. Drink now [till 2025]. Score - 92 (jamessuckling.com, July 1, 2020) |
